Meet actress who was called 'the fattest girl', delivered more than 150 films

In our film industry, there have been many actors and actresses who came from a very influential background and later made a powerful impact, which simply created a special space for them. But, there was this one actress who actually had a very powerful background in the industry, but started her journey at the age of 12 so that she could save her family from the financial burden. The Queen Of Bollywood In her starting phase, this actress was criticised for her weight and her dark complexion; she was called by many 'the fattest girl' and 'the ugly duckling' in her school. The legendary actress we are talking about has done more than 150 films in her dynamic career and won a National Award and Three Filmfare Awards. The actress we are talking about is none other than Rekha, who is also referred to as 'Rekhaji' by her ardent fans. She was born to the Tamil industry's iconic actor Gemini Ganesan and Telugu actress Pushpavalli who are known as stalwarts of the South Indian Cinema. Despite being from such an influential background, Rekha grew up without her father's presence which later became a liability for her so that she could support the education of her siblings. When Rekha Shared About The Complicated Relationship With Her Father Earlier, during an interview with Simi Garewal on her talk show, Rendezvous with Simi Garewal , Rekha opened up about her parent's relationship with her. The actress revealed that she has no childhood memory with her father as he left her at a very early age. However, his absence never made her broken because her mother used to share the stories about her father that were enchanted by his love and charm. Rekha's Ray Of Hope Since Rekha's mother was a big name in the industry, she was often busy with the shoot schedule of her big projects and that is why Rekha's most of childhood was spent under the shadows of her grandmother and aunt who were always there to support her. Later, the actress found a ray of hope in her life as she found a father figure in filmmaker Mohan Segal, whose influence in film industry helped Rekha to take acting as a career, however, it was not her choice but because of the financial hardships due to which she entered into showbiz. Apart from Pushpavalli, Rekha's father also had an affair known as Savitri who is referred as 'the queen of Telugu cinema' that later turned into marriage. As per media reports, it has been said that Gemini made his wife addicted to alcohol and after a while, differences between the two started increasing that later became the reason for their separation.

When Rekha's father said she ‘messed up' by getting involved with Amitabh Bachchan: ‘It became the biggest scandal in the industry..'

and are two of the biggest stars in Indian cinema, both loved for their powerful performances and unforgettable screen presence. But beyond the silver screen, their names have been linked together in one of Bollywood's most talked-about alleged love stories, one that neither of them ever confirmed or denied. Tired of too many ads? go ad free now While their families stayed silent, Rekha's father, legendary South Indian actor , once shared his thoughts on the matter. What he had said left many surprised and offered a rare glimpse into Rekha's personal life. Gemini Ganesan on Rekha's alleged relationship with Amitabh Bachchan In an old interview with Star & Style magazine, Gemini Ganesan opened up about the rumoured relationship between Rekha and BigB He said, 'People tell me that Rekha has messed up her personal life by getting involved with Amitabh. But I never discuss Rekha's personal affairs with her. Why should I?' Ganesan himself had a complicated love life. He was married to Alamelu but also had relationships with other women, including actress Pushpavalli—Rekha's mother. He didn't shy away from talking about his own affairs. In fact, he proudly said, 'When I married Savitri and Pushpavalli several years ago, eyebrows were raised, and it became the biggest scandal in the industry. And yet today no one is aghast when they hear about marrying Asma or marrying Hema. So, in one way I think I have been the trend setter for extramarital involvements in the industry.' Rekha was born in 1954 to Gemini Ganesan and Pushpavalli. The two were never married. Ganesan remained with his first wife, while Pushpavalli was already separated from her husband. While the Amitabh chapter was the most talked about, Rekha's love life never found lasting happiness. She was linked with several actors and filmmakers, but none of the relationships worked out. In 1990, she married businessman Mukesh Agarwal. The marriage was troubled from the start, and just seven months later, Mukesh died by suicide. Ragpicker bludgeoned to death, body found in lift shaft

Hyderabad: A 40-year-old ragpicker was bludgeoned to death and the body was dumped in the pit of an abandoned lift cavity at a commercial complex in Himayatnagar on Sunday night. Locals saw the body on Monday morning and alerted the Domalguda police, who registered a case. They are trying to identify the deceased. The accused, who is also a ragpicker, is yet to be arrested. Deputy commissioner of police (DCP), Central Zone, Pushpavalli visited the place along with the local police. "It is a multi-storied building. Punjab National Bank is located on the ground floor. Several other business establishments are there next to it and on the floors above. The victim was a ragpicker, and for the past few days, he was sleeping in the corridor of the building at night along with another ragpicker," the DCP said. You Can Also Check: Hyderabad AQI | Weather in Hyderabad | Bank Holidays in Hyderabad | Public Holidays in Hyderabad According to Domalguda inspector D Srinivas Reddy, the victim was attacked with a blunt object on the head by the assailant, and the body was dumped in the elevator shaft on the ground floor. "A lift was not installed in the building. The elevator shaft was open and empty. The accused dumped the body in it after bludgeoning the victim. The identity of the victim is yet to be established. We have seized the CCTV footage of the building and launched a manhunt to nab the accused," the inspector said. A murder case was registered under the Section 103 (1) of the BNS, and the body was shifted for a post-mortem examination.
